引言
FORTRAN(Formula Translation)是一种历史悠久的高级编程语言,最早由IBM在20世纪50年代开发,主要用于科学计算。虽然现代编程语言层出不穷,但FORTRAN在工程和科学研究领域依然有着不可替代的地位。本指南旨在帮助初学者和中级程序员系统地学习和掌握FORTRAN编程,提供一套全面的教材和资源。
第一部分:基础知识入门
第一章:FORTRAN历史与发展
- 主题句:了解FORTRAN的历史和发展,有助于更好地理解其特性和适用场景。
- 内容:
- FORTRAN的起源和发展历程
- FORTRAN的主要版本和特点
- FORTRAN在现代科学计算中的应用
第二章:FORTRAN基本语法
- 主题句:掌握FORTRAN的基本语法是学习编程的第一步。
- 内容:
- FORTRAN程序的组成
- 变量声明和数据类型
- 运算符和表达式
- 控制语句(循环、条件判断)
第三章:环境搭建与程序运行
- 主题句:了解如何搭建FORTRAN编程环境是实际操作的基础。
- 内容:
- 操作系统下的FORTRAN编译器选择
- 编译器安装与配置
- 编写、编译和运行FORTRAN程序
第二部分:进阶技能提升
第四章:高级数据类型与程序结构
- 主题句:掌握高级数据类型和程序结构可以使代码更高效、易维护。
- 内容:
- 数组、矩阵和复数
- 模块化编程与子程序
- 函数和子例程的定义与调用
第五章:输入输出操作
- 主题句:熟练掌握输入输出操作是编程的基本技能。
- 内容:
- 数据格式化输出
- 输入输出函数
- 文件操作
第六章:数值计算与数学库
- 主题句:FORTRAN在数值计算领域有着丰富的数学库支持。
- 内容:
- 数学函数库简介
- 数值计算方法与算法
- 特殊函数和常数
第三部分:实战演练与案例解析
第七章:案例实践
- 主题句:通过实际案例的实践,可以巩固所学知识,提高编程能力。
- 内容:
- 线性代数计算
- 数据拟合与优化
- 图形处理
第八章:项目开发与调试
- 主题句:学会如何开发完整的FORTRAN项目,并进行调试。
- 内容:
- 项目规划与需求分析
- 项目开发流程
- 调试技巧与工具
第四部分:深入学习与资源拓展
第九章:FORTRAN编程艺术
- 主题句:探讨FORTRAN编程的艺术性,提高代码质量和效率。
- 内容:
- 代码规范与编程习惯
- 优化算法与数据结构
- 设计模式与面向对象编程(虽然FORTRAN本身不支持面向对象,但了解相关概念有助于提高编程水平)
第十章:资源拓展
- 主题句:提供更多学习资源和在线平台,方便读者深入学习。
- 内容:
- 常用FORTRAN编程网站和论坛
- 相关书籍推荐
- 在线课程和教程
结语
掌握FORTRAN编程是一项具有挑战性的任务,但通过系统学习、实践和不断拓展,相信每位读者都能成为一名优秀的FORTRAN程序员。祝您学习顺利!
